UGC Flags 54 Private Universities as Defaulters for Non-Compliance, Check State-wise List

The University Grants Commission (UGC) has identified 54 private universities across India as defaulters for failing to comply with Section 13 of the UGC Act, 1956. These institutions have neither submitted mandatory information for inspection nor uploaded required public self-disclosure details on their websites. Students and parents are advised to verify university status before admission.

What is UGC Public Self-Disclosure?

The University Grants Commission mandates all higher education institutions to maintain functional websites with comprehensive information accessible to stakeholders without registration or login. The guidelines issued on June 10, 2024, require universities to display all relevant academic and administrative details prominently on their homepage with search facility.

State-wise Distribution of Defaulting Universities

StateNumber of Defaulting Universities
Madhya Pradesh10
Gujarat8
Sikkim5
Uttarakhand4
Jharkhand4
Bihar3
Manipur3
Chhattisgarh3
Maharashtra2
Other States12

Complete List of Defaulting State Private Universities

ASSAM

  • Krishnaguru Adhyatmik Vishwavidyalaya, Nasatra, Barpeta

BIHAR

  • Amity University, Rupaspur, Patna
  • Dr. C.V. Raman University, Vaishali
  • Sandip University, Madhubani

CHHATTISGARH

  • Anjaneya University, Raipur
  • Dev Sanskriti Vishwavidyalaya
  • Maharishi University of Management and Technology, Bilaspur

GOA

  • India International University of Legal Education and Research, South Goa

GUJARAT

  • Gandhinagar University, Gandhinagar
  • J.G. University, Gandhinagar
  • K.N University
  • M.K. University, Patan
  • Plastindia International University, Valsad
  • Surendranagar University
  • Team Lease Skills University, Vadodara
  • Transstadia University, Ahmedabad

HARYANA

  • NIILM University, Kaithal

JHARKHAND

  • Amity University, Ranchi
  • AISECT University, Hazaribagh
  • Capital University, Koderma
  • Sai Nath University, Ranchi

KARNATAKA

  • Sri Jagadhguru Murugarajendra University

MADHYA PRADESH

  • Azim Premji University, Bhopal
  • Aryavart University, Sehore
  • Dr. Preeti Global University, Shivpuri
  • Gyanveer University, Sagar
  • J.N.C.T Professional University, Bhopal
  • LNCT Vidhyapeeth University, Indore
  • Mahakaushal University, Jabalpur
  • Maharishi Mahesh Yogi Vedic Vishwavidyalaya, Jabalpur
  • Mansarovar Global University, Sehore
  • Shubham University, Bhopal

MAHARASHTRA

  • Alard University, Pune
  • Dr. D.Y. Patil Dnyan Prasad University, Pune

MANIPUR

  • Asian International University, Imphal West
  • Bir Tikendrajit University, Imphal West
  • Manipur International University, Imphal

PUNJAB

  • Amity University, Mohali

RAJASTHAN

  • OPJS University, Churu

SIKKIM

  • Medhavi Skills University, East Sikkim
  • Sikkim Alpine University, South Sikkim
  • Sikkim Global Technical University, Namchi
  • Sikkim International University, West Sikkim
  • Sikkim Skill University, South Sikkim

TRIPURA

  • Techno India University, West Tripura

UTTAR PRADESH

  • Agrawan Heritage University, Agra
  • F.S. University, Shikohabad
  • Major S.D. Singh University, Farrukhabad
  • Monad University, Hapur

UTTARAKHAND

  • Maya Devi University, Dehradun
  • Mind Power University, Nainital
  • Smt. Manjira Devi University, Uttarkashi
  • Surajmal University, Udham Singh Nagar

WEST BENGAL

  • Swami Vivekananda University, Kolkata

Why Compliance Matters for Students

Choosing a UGC-compliant university is crucial for students because:

  • Only compliant universities can award valid degrees recognized nationwide
  • Non-compliant institutions may lack proper infrastructure and faculty
  • Degrees from defaulting universities may not be accepted for higher education or employment
  • Students risk financial loss and academic uncertainty

How to Verify University Compliance

Prospective students should:

  1. Visit UGC official website: www.ugc.gov.in
  2. Check the updated list of recognized universities
  3. Verify if the university has functional website with public disclosures
  4. Confirm Section 13 compliance status
  5. Cross-check with the institution’s official recognition documents

Consequences for Defaulting Universities

The UGC has warned that continued non-compliance may lead to:

  • Restrictions on student admissions
  • Withdrawal of recognition status
  • Legal action under UGC Act provisions
  • Blacklisting from receiving government grants

FAQs

Q1. What is Section 13 of UGC Act?
Section 13 mandates all universities to submit inspection reports and maintain public disclosure of academic and administrative information.

Q2. Are these universities completely fake?
No, these are recognized universities that have failed to comply with recent UGC disclosure requirements. However, students should verify their current status before admission.

Q3. How can defaulting universities become compliant?
By submitting required documents to UGC and uploading all mandatory information on their official websites as per guidelines.
